Walton County Sheriff’s Office Open Records Request

Records/reports regarding inmates, offenders, arrests, and most wanted and other related information can be obtained from the Walton County Sheriff’s Office. Requests for records can be made by completing and submitting the Open/Public Records Request Form to the Walton County Sheriff’s Office during regular business hours.

Fees for records are:

Paper Copies: $0.20 double-sided or $0.15 single-sided
Certified Copies: $1 per page
Medical, Jail, EMS & Fire Records: Minimum of $15
Traffic Crash Reports and Local Background Check: Free
80 minute CD/DVD: $3
120 minute CD/DVD: $5
USB Drive: $12
